LEAGUE CUP IS DRAWN

THE Walter C Parson Cup first round draw for South West Peninsula League clubs in 2025-26 has been announced.
The draw in full is: Axminster Town v Callington Town, Bishops Lyedard v St Day, Bude Town v Okehampton Argyle, Camelford v Bovey Tracey, Cullompton Rangers v Honiton Town, Elburton Villa v Bridport, Ilfracombe Town v Dobwalls, Ilminster Town v Stoke Police, Liskeard Athletic v Sticker, Millbrook v Launceston, Newton Abbot Spurs v Crediton United, Torridgeside v Holsworthy, Torrington v Teignmouth, Truro City Res v Penzance, Wadebridge Town v Middlezoy Rangers, Wendron United ...
